Twitter bets big on artificial intelligence with Magic Pony acquisition
Twitter has spent a reported 150 million on acquiring artificial intelligence startup Magic Pony Technology, with the aim of using machine learning to improve its image and video capabilities. Twitter co-founder Jack Dorsey described the startup as a "small and mighty machine learning team" and said that deep learning was key for Twitter's goal of being the "first and best place to see what's happening in the world." In a blogpost released Monday, Dorsey also gave details of how the machine learning techniques developed by Magic Pony Technology would be used by the social media giant. "Magic Pony's team will be joining Twitter Cortex, a team of engineers, data scientists, and machine learning researchers dedicated to building a product in which people can easily find new experiences to share and participate in," Dorsey said. "Magic Pony's technology--based on research by the team to create algorithms that can understand the features of imagery--will be used to enhance our strength in live and video and opens up a whole lot of exciting creative possibilities for Twitter."
